如何安裝 VtigerCRM 7.2 客戶關係管理系統(Web應用程序)
【洪教總頭】今天要介紹的 VtigerCRM 客戶關係管理系統,是一套基於Web以銷售能力自動化(SFA)為主的客戶關係管理系統(CRM)(Web應用程序)。
VtigerCRM 基於是 SugarCRM 專業版 (SPL1.1.2) 開發的一個衍生版本。
Vtiger CRM是一種流行的客戶關係管理Web應用程式,可以說明企業增加銷售,提供客戶服務並增加利潤。
本文將指導您在帶有Apache Web伺服器,MariaDB 和 PHP 的 Debian 10 系統上安裝 Vtiger 開源版。
我們可以借助統一的VtigerCRM,可打破行銷,銷售和支援團隊之間的孤島,並提供客戶的全面檢視。
那麼,VtigerCRM 到底能幫助我們做那些事情呢?
Vtiger CRM系統是一個適合中小企業的客戶管理工具,說明管理公司業務,從市場、銷售、採購、庫存、客服等全程追蹤客戶,最大可能獲得訂單。
提高客戶滿意度;比較適合銷售團隊,貿易公司,服務型企業使用
VtigerCRM 客戶關係管理系統部分作用如下:
A. 統一記錄與管理客戶資料,不再擔心資料丟失。
B. 隨時隨地搜尋搜尋客戶資料,及時聯繫客戶。
C. 自動化的統計分析您的客戶資訊、銷售情況等。
D. 全面掌握公司業務資訊,避免人員離職等導致客戶流失。
E. 通過CRM系統的工作流使公司業務流程自動化。
********************************************************
1.VtigerCRM 7.2 安裝先決條件:
新部署的Debian 10實例(建議使用4GB以上的內存)
通過SSH或控制台對伺服器的根訪問。
指向您的Vultr IP地址的域名。crm.example.net 將作為範例。
我的伺服器系統配置:
PHP Version 7.3.14-1
Apache/2.4.38 (Debian)
10.3.22-MariaDB-0+deb10u1 – Debian 10
********************************************************
VtigerCRM 7.2 安裝步驟 1:
步驟1:更新系統。
首先,更新您的系統:
apt update
apt upgrade -y
完成後,重新啟動並再次登錄:
reboot
********************************************************
VtigerCRM 7.2 安裝步驟 2:
確認:你的安裝Apache,PHP和MariaDB版本是否符合先決要求?
Apache 2.1+
MySQL 5.1+
storage_engine = InnoDB
local_infile = ON (under [mysqld] section)
sql_mode = empty (or NO_ENGINE_SUBSTITUTION) for MySQL 5.6+
PHP 5.2+, 7.0+
php-imap
php-curl
php-xml
memory_limit (min. 256MB)
max_execution_time (min. 60 seconds)
error_reporting (E_ERROR & ~E_NOTICE & ~E_STRICT & ~E_DEPRECATED)
display_errors = OFF
short_open_tag = OFF
記憶體: 4 GB RAM,以上
250 GB Disk (for file attachments)
VtigerCRM 7.2 安裝步驟 3:
配置你的PHP(配置 php.ini)
使用您選取的文字編輯器,開啟檔案/etc/php/7.3/apache2/php.ini並進行以下變更:
(PHP不同機器與版本的 php.ini 路徑請依據自己路徑修改)
memory_limit = 512M
max_execution_time = 240
error_reporting = E_WARNING & ~E_NOTICE & ~E_DEPRECATED & ~E_STRICT
display_errors = Off
log_errors = Off
重新啟動apache服務以應用更改:
systemctl reload apache2
VtigerCRM 7.2 安裝步驟 4:設置MariaDB
路徑 /etc/mysql/my.cnf在文本編輯器中打開文件並添加以下行:
[mysqld]
sql_mode = ERROR_FOR_DIVISION_BY_ZERO,NO_AUTO_CREATE_USER,NO_ENGINE_SUBSTITUTION
保存更改並重新啟動MariaDB:
systemctl restart mariadb.service
VtigerCRM 7.2 安裝步驟 5:建立資料庫
(此步驟亦可略過!在安裝時再設定建立)
使用 PHPMyAdmin進入資料庫管理介面
例如:
http://你的網址/phpMyAdmin
用帳號與密碼進入
建立資料庫:vtigercrm
VtigerCRM 7.2 安裝步驟 6:下載安裝程式
官方下載:VtigerCRM 7.2
https://www.vtiger.com/zh-TW/open-source-crm/download-open-source/
VtigerCRM 7.2 安裝步驟 7:上傳與安裝
使用FTP或WinSCP上傳檔案至你的網站空間
(例如目錄:vtigercrm)
接著,在瀏覽器輸入安裝網址
https://你的網址/vtigercrm
就會出現安裝畫面:點擊:install 安裝
若出現紅色警告字:你要逐一確認並修改符合安裝要求!
修改完成後:重整(沒再出現紅色警告字)接著按:下一步
接著出現:系統配置(將你的資料逐一詳細填寫!)後,按:下一步
接著會有下拉式選單(選取你的業別)若都不是,那就選最後一項:其他!
然後,按下:下一步
開始進行安裝(注意:此安裝耗時非常久!請一定要耐心等候!)
安裝最後,會出現:安裝模組選項(若新手可以:全部選取)反正不加錢!
最後終於安裝完成了!
常遇到的問題對策:
1.出現警告字串:
Warning: mkdir(): Permission denied in /var/www/html/vtigercrm/includes/runtime/Viewer.php on line 58
解決:當您將/ test目錄的目錄權限更改爲777時,此問題已解決。
2.出現安裝紅字畫面!
Read/Write Access (出現紅字的檔案.目錄.全部改成:777)
逐一按:Recheck 確認是否通果?
3.資料庫一直無法正確安裝:(安裝目錄權限有問題)
chown -R www-data:www-data /你的安裝路徑
例如:
chown -R www-data:www-data /var/www/html/vtigercrm
此安裝路徑,請依據你的實際安裝路徑自己變通!